The Glazecache layer sits between the Mapforge renderer and client requests, serving pre-rendered tiles for zoom levels 4 through 16. When a tile is missing or older than six hours, Glazecache requests a fresh render and stores the result for subsequent callers. Support staff can flush individual regions through the internal purge endpoint, which is useful when customers report stale map data in the Torvane console. Purge requests require authentication against the internal cache service using the key shown below.

API key for yagag-fawif: zpat4_Gful

**☐ Step 7 — Verify autocomplete index before sealing**

Heads up: the Quillmark autocomplete index has been rebuilding slowly since the Ternbury datacenter move, so kick off the rebuild *before* you gather the ceremony witnesses, not after. Once the index reports healthy, lock the staging console and confirm both custodians are present. To unseal the ceremony vault and proceed with key generation, enter the recovery passphrase below.

strongbox words: druvan-lamys-eliius-jorax-istox-soreth-ulays-gilix-ralix-oliiel-norwyn-casvan-praius

If the Glowperch admin dashboard fails to render dark-mode styles after a deploy, first verify that the theme cache was invalidated by the release job. Stale entries in the theme_assets table are the most common cause, and clearing them requires a direct query rather than the UI. Confirm you are on the staging bastion before proceeding. Connect to the themes database using the connection string below.

database URL for bahop-yagep: mssql://sildor_svc:35ha7jz@db-fb6d.nelvrodyn.example:5432/casath

Quick heads-up on Pinwheel UI versioning: we cut a minor release every sprint, and anything touching component props needs a changeset file in the PR. No changeset, no merge — the bot will nag you. Majors are rare and go through the design council first. The full policy, with examples of what counts as breaking, lives on the internal page below.

wiki page, bahip-yahip: https://grafana.qirvanlabs.corp/browse/display/projects/cc3a1b9dbfc9